eCall mandatory installation requirement for vehicles exported to Europe and Russia
Expected to use domestic 5G network, but government-led initiative needed

Keysight showcased eCall (emergency disaster network communication) testing equipment solutions, which are mandatory for vehicles exported to Europe and Russia, at the Automotive Testing Expo 2018 held from March 13 for 15 days.

Currently, Russia has been applying ERA-GLONASS since 2017, and Europe will mandatorily implement the eCall system controlled through 2G and 3G voice networks starting from April this year. eCall is a call processing system that transmits basic data called the minimum set—vehicle information, vehicle location, number of occupants, etc.—to the emergency disaster network when an accident occurs.

Keysight showcased equipment at this Automotive Testing Expo to test the overall quality of such call processing.

To emulate 2G and 3G call processing, they equipped the UXM E7515A acting as a base station, MSG equipment that generates GPS and GNSS data allowing vehicle location identification during accidents, and audio quality analysis equipment that checks call quality when modules transmit data and connect to the emergency disaster network during calls.

Kim Hyun-sung, manager in charge of Keysight's eCall solution section at the Automotive Testing Expo, responded to questions about domestic eCall construction by stating, 'Currently, domestic telecommunications companies are in the stage of commercializing 5G communication, and the eCall section is also mentioning 5G in current forums.' However, he added, 'In Korea's case, a government-led eCall system is expected to enable faster implementation.'

Additionally, Keysight showcased a radar target simulator testing equipment, which is one of the basic test equipment for autonomous vehicle safety functions at the Automotive Testing Expo.

It is automotive radar target simulation in the 76 to 77GHz range with a minimum physical distance of 1m between simulator and DUT, thus saving installation space. Furthermore, it can be expanded and configured to the full range of 10 to 450m or two fixed ranges, and provides either a single horn with embedded transceiver or dual horns in transmit and receive configuration.
